**Grant Coordinator Job Description**
**Grant Coordinator Responsibilities**
- Research and identify potential grant funding opportunities that align with the organization's mission and goals.
- Ensure compliance with grant guidelines, requirements, and deadlines.
- Develop and maintain relationships with grantors, foundations, and other funding sources.
- Monitor the progress and outcomes of funded projects, and provide regular reports to stakeholders.
- Collaborate with program managers and project teams to ensure effective implementation of funded projects.
- Track and manage grant-related documentation, including contracts, agreements, and reporting requirements.
- Conduct regular reviews and evaluations of grant-funded programs to assess effectiveness and impact.
- Stay updated on relevant industry trends, best practices, and changes in grant regulations.
**Grant Coordinator Required Skills**
-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to effectively communicate complex ideas and concepts.
- Excellent research and analytical skills, with the ability to gather and synthesize information from various sources.
- Advanced organizational skills, with the ability to handle multiple projects and deadlines simultaneously.
- Attention to detail and high level of accuracy in preparing grant proposals and maintaining documentation.
- Strong inter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ships and collaborate with internal and external stakeholders.
- Proficiency in grant management software and tools.
- Knowledge of grant writing techniques, including budget development and evaluation of outcomes.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team, with a proactive and problem-solving mindset.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
- Familiarity with grant regulations, compliance requirements, and reporting procedures.
**Required Qualifications**
- Bachelor's degree in a related field, such as nonprofit management, public administration, or business.
- Proven experience in grant coordination, grant writing, or a related field.
- Familiarity with nonprofit organizations and their operations.
- Understanding of program evaluation and outcome measurement.
- Strong understanding of financial management and budgeting principles.
- Ability to interpret and analyze data and present findings in a clear and concise manner.
- Demonstrated ability to work with diverse populations and prioritize competing demands.
- Professional certification in grant management or related field (preferred).
- Strong commitment to the organization's mission and objectives.
